- MCU: ESP32-S3-WROOM-1 (dual-core, PSRAM recommended)
- Display: 240x240 ST7789 TFT (SPI)
- Touch: FT6336U capacitive touch (I2C)
- Audio: I2S DAC (GPIO 25/26/26) + speaker
- Accelerometer: LIS3DH (I2C, addr 0x18)
- NFC: Adafruit PN532 (I2C, addr 0x24)
- BLE: Built-in (NimBLE stack)
- Battery: LiPo 3.7V → voltage divider → GPIO 14 (ADC)
- Buttons: GPIO 0 (boot), GPIO 47/48 (user buttons)
| Function | GPIO | Notes |
|---|---|---|
| TFT MOSI | 11 | SPI data |
| TFT SCK | 12 | SPI clock |
| TFT CS | 10 | Chip select |
| TFT DC | 9 | Data/command |
| TFT RST | 13 | Reset |
| Touch SDA | 4 | I2C data |
| Touch SCL | 5 | I2C clock |
| I2S BCLK | 25 | Audio bit clock |
| I2S LRC | 26 | Audio LR clock |
| I2S DIN | 27 | Audio data out |
| LIS3DH INT1 | 38 | Accelerometer interrupt |
| PN532 IRQ | 39 | NFC interrupt |
| Battery ADC | 14 | Voltage divider (100K/100K) |
| Button 1 | 47 | User button |
| Button 2 | 48 | User button |
| RGB LED | 48 | WS2812 (shared with Button 2) |

TamaPetchi supports compile-time feature flags to reduce flash/RAM usage when features aren't needed. Uncomment any of these in config.h:
| Flag | Feature Removed | Flash Savings |
|---|---|---|
DISABLE_OTA |
OTA firmware updates | ~8KB |
DISABLE_WIFI_MANAGER |
WiFi Manager captive portal | ~15KB |
DISABLE_MULTIPET |
Multi-pet support (single pet only) | ~5KB |
DISABLE_STATS |
Statistics tracking | ~3KB |
DISABLE_NOTIFICATIONS |
Notification system | ~4KB |
DISABLE_ACHIEVEMENTS |
Achievements system | ~4KB |
DISABLE_WEATHER |
Weather system | ~3KB |
DISABLE_GAMES |
Mini-games | ~6KB |
DISABLE_MUSIC |
Buzzer melodies | ~2KB |
DISABLE_OLED |
OLED display support | ~4KB |
DISABLE_BUTTONS |
Physical button support | ~2KB |
DISABLE_RGB_LED |
RGB LED indicator | ~2KB |
DISABLE_IR_REMOTE |
IR remote control support | ~3KB |
DISABLE_MQTT |
MQTT smart home integration | |
DISABLE_OTA_DELTA |
OTA delta updates | |
DISABLE_OTA_ROLLBACK |
OTA rollback support | |
DISABLE_SOUND_PACKS |
Sound pack system | |
DISABLE_PET_TRADING |
Pet trading via MQTT |
For a minimal build with just core pet simulation:
// In config.h, uncomment these:
#define DISABLE_OTA
#define DISABLE_WIFI_MANAGER
#define DISABLE_MULTIPET
#define DISABLE_STATS
#define DISABLE_NOTIFICATIONS
#define DISABLE_ACHIEVEMENTS
#define DISABLE_WEATHER
#define DISABLE_GAMES
#define DISABLE_MUSIC
#define DISABLE_OLED
#define DISABLE_BUTTONS
#define DISABLE_RGB_LEDThis reduces flash usage from ~70% to ~45% on most ESP32 boards.
When a feature is disabled, inline stubs ensure the code compiles without requiring changes to callers. For example, setupButtons() becomes an empty inline function when DISABLE_BUTTONS is defined.

Connect to ws://<esp32-ip>:81 for real-time updates. The server broadcasts:
- Pet state changes: JSON with full pet stats on any state change
- Notifications: Feed, play, clean, sleep, heal, reset events
All API errors return a structured JSON response:
{ "success": false, "error": "<code>", "message": "<description>" }| Code | Category | Description |
|---|---|---|
spiffs_* |
SPIFFS | Storage read/write/format failures |
json_* |
JSON | Parse/serialize errors |
pet_* |
Pet | Pet state errors (dead, invalid slot, etc.) |
wifi_* |
WiFi | Connection failures |
ota_* |
OTA | Update failures |
mqtt_* |
MQTT | Connection/publish failures |
rate_limit |
Rate | Too many requests (429) |
auth_* |
Auth | Authentication errors |
param_* |
Param | Invalid/missing parameters |
memory_* |
Memory | Allocation failures |
system_* |
System | System-level errors |
The /events endpoint provides Server-Sent Events with pet state updates every 2 seconds.
Note: WebSocket (port 81) is the preferred real-time transport as of Phase 10.2.
SSE is kept for backward compatibility.
